plaid-fintech
Plaid API集成专家模式,涵盖链接令牌流程、交易同步、身份验证、ACH认证、余额查询、Webhook处理及金融科技合规最佳实践。适用场景:Plaid集成、银行账户绑定、银行连接、ACH支付、账户聚合。
作者
分类
开发工具安装
热度:3
下载并解压到你的 skills 目录
复制命令,发送给 OpenClaw 自动安装:
下载并安装这个技能 https://openskills.cc/api/download?slug=sickn33-skills-plaid-fintech&locale=zh&source=copy
Plaid Fintech - 银行账户连接与金融数据集成专家
技能概述
Plaid Fintech 是一个专业的 Plaid API 集成技能,提供银行账户连接、交易数据同步、身份验证、ACH 支付认证、余额查询等金融科技开发的完整模式和实践指南。
适用场景
个人理财、投资管理、预算记账等需要连接用户银行账户的应用,快速实现安全的银行数据获取和账户聚合功能。
需要处理 ACH 转账的支付平台,通过 Plaid Auth 实现银行账户身份验证,确保支付安全并降低退款风险。
需要实时获取用户银行交易数据的场景,使用高效的增量同步代替轮询,通过 Webhook 实现数据更新通知。
核心功能
提供 Plaid Link 短期令牌的创建和交换完整流程,包括 Link token 生成、用户授权后的 public token 交换为持久 access token 的最佳实践。
使用 /transactions/sync API 实现增量交易更新,配合 Webhook 处理实时数据变化,替代低效的轮询方式,优化 API 调用成本和响应速度。
处理 ITEM_LOGIN_REQUIRED 等常见银行连接错误,引导用户通过 Link 更新模式重新认证,监听 PENDING_DISCONNECT Webhook 主动提示用户维护连接。
常见问题
Link token 和 access token 有什么区别?
Link token 是短期、一次性使用的令牌,用于初始化 Plaid Link 前端组件;access token 是长期有效的令牌,用于后端 API 调用获取银行数据。Link token 在用户完成授权后会交换为 access token,后者不会过期但在用户更改密码时可能需要更新。
如何处理用户银行密码更改导致的连接失效?
监听 Plaid 发送的 PENDING_DISCONNECT 和 ITEM_LOGIN_REQUIRED Webhook 事件,当检测到这些事件时,引导用户重新通过 Plaid Link 进行认证。使用 Link 的更新模式(update mode)可以让用户重新验证而无需重新选择银行。
交易同步应该使用轮询还是 Webhook?
推荐使用 /transactions/sync API 配合 Webhook 事件。轮询方式效率低且消耗更多 API 配额,而 sync API 提供增量更新,只返回有变化的交易数据。结合 DEFAULT_UPDATE 或 TRANSACTIONS 相关 Webhook,可以实现数据变化时主动推送,大幅提升性能并降低成本。